Most people today are addicted to conflict, needlessly clinging to mental struggle out of habit and familiarity. Although a necessary part of life at times, conflict is an inviting force that we all too often over-indulge, like coffee, alcohol, or sex. Becoming aware of your gravitation toward conflict helps you break free of old patterns of behavior and allows you to inhabit a new sense of peace and gratitude.

Nathan J. Snow is a successful West Coast entertainment executive and committed spiritual traveler who has been meditating and exploring transformational practices for over 15 years. Using the 12 Tools he has developed, you can learn to calm yourself despite life's most frenetic challenges.
